Site Cleaning in Salt Lake City, UT
Site cleaning services encompass thorough cleaning and upkeep of outdoor and outdoor-adjacent areas, including driveways, walkways, patios, decks, and building exteriors. These services are often requested for preparing properties for events, seasonal maintenance, or enhancing curb appeal.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of cleaning tasks included, such as debris removal, power washing, and surface treatments, as well as any specific preparations needed before scheduling the service.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project meets expectations and maintains the property's appearance and safety.
Before requesting site cleaning, homeowners should consider the types of surfaces involved, the level of dirt or grime present, and any particular concerns like mold, algae, or stubborn stains. It’s also helpful to know if special equipment or techniques are used for delicate surfaces or hard-to-reach areas. Understanding the extent of the cleaning required and any preparations needed can facilitate smoother scheduling and ensure the property’s exterior is properly maintained and visually appealing.

Site Cleaning Questions
What types of properties can benefit from site cleaning? Site cleaning services are suitable for residential properties, commercial buildings, construction sites, and vacant land needing debris removal and surface cleaning.
What tasks are included in site cleaning? Services typically include debris and trash removal, surface sweeping, pressure washing, and preparation of the site for future use or development.
Is site cleaning necessary before construction or renovation? Yes, site cleaning helps clear debris and ensures a clean workspace, supporting safe and efficient construction or renovation activities.
What should property owners consider when scheduling site cleaning? Consider the size of the area, type of debris, and specific cleaning needs to determine the scope of the service required.
